Superbrawl Now Available Worldwide on Android, iOS in Select Regions

Ubisoft's much-anticipated mobile game, Bump! Superbrawl, has finally launched worldwide, now available for download on the iOS App Store and Google Play. This 1v1 turn-based multiplayer title brings a fresh twist to mobile gaming, allowing players to engage in strategic battles with a lineup of heroes across multiple game modes.

As reported by GamingOnPhone, Bump! Superbrawl made its quiet debut on mobile platforms just a few days ago. Initially covered back in 2023, the game's unique gameplay was highlighted during its soft launch in Poland. However, since then, Ubisoft has maintained a low profile on promotional efforts for the game.

In Bump! Superbrawl, players dive into the picturesque city of Arcadia, where they can unlock various heroes and challenge other players in different modes like Zone Capture, Heist, and VIP. The game combines elements of multiplayer PvP, action, and strategy, offering a rich variety of features to explore.

Bump! Superbrawl Gameplay

It's been nearly two years since our last update on Bump! Superbrawl, and it's understandable if it slipped your mind. Ubisoft's approach of announcing a game, entering a soft launch phase, and then going silent is not uncommon. This pattern can be seen with other titles like Rainbow Six Mobile and The Division Resurgence, which have also experienced extended periods of quiet development.

Despite Ubisoft's sometimes lackluster mobile release strategy, the global launch of Bump! Superbrawl is a welcome addition to the mobile gaming scene.
